Some pests can even adversely affect your health. This article contains tips to help you keep your home pest-free. Use steel wool to plug up holes that mice can use to enter your house. Although rodents can gnaw through a lot of different materials, they are not strong enough to chew the metal strands from steel wool. Stuff any opening that is bigger than one half inch. Remember, these pests can fit through very tiny openings. Keep your rugs well vacuumed to eradicate pests in the home. This will pick up all the ants and bugs that are in your den, kitchen and living room. You should toss the bag afterwards. Do you have an issue where fruit flies keep appearing? The issue may be your drain. Put a bit of plastic wrap across the drain for a while to determine whether or not fruit flies appear. If you see some, the next step is to pour boiling water down it and scrub the drain thoroughly. This will help keep the flies from breeding in there. In order to prevent insects from coming inside, use a perimeter spray outside. Apply this spray on the foundation, the porch, steps and on doors and windows as well. Always look for cracks around the perimeter of the house. You should then seal off these places with caulk or whatever filler you prefer. A great way to kill off wasps, bees, and hornets is by using hairspray on them. Not only will this spray kill bugs on contact, but the smell will also deter others from coming. People that are experiencing trouble with pests that fly need to fix up every screen where they live. Screens are effective at keeping out both flying and crawling pests. It's important to repair any holes in screens around your home. Get rid of pests by going to the root of the problem. When you have problems with pests, be sure you are not providing them with food. Excess water and food are two reasons they may find your home attractive. Look to see you do not have food scraps laying around. Plug any potential entryways. Look for sources of water leakage. When placing bushes around your home, be sure to place them no closer than one foot out from the home's perimeter. Many insects will take up residence here, regardless of the preventative measures you take. Placing them too close to your entry points or windows can risk having them go inside your home. It can be hard to rid your home of bedbugs, since they can hide in many different places. Seal off any holes in the bed frame and around the bed before you begin exterminating. That way, you will not have any bugs running out of those holes once the extermination process is long over. Having outdoor lighting is great to have when you are entertaining or to keep strange people away from your house at night, but it's also a great way to attract pests. If outdoor lights are necessary, use yellow, orange or pink bulbs to keep pests at bay. Your water system needs to be free of leaks. Pests are drawn to water sources. Even from a distance, these pests can tell there is water pooling in your home. Don't let your neglect be the reason you have pests. Do some work to prevent having to live with rodents or bugs inside your house. If you have pest problems in rooms with sinks, check your drains. Be sure that there are no clogged drains or sinks around or in your home. When drains become clogged, the resultant mess provides a food source for undesirable creatures. Once you clear the drains, give them a monthly check. If you are getting rodents around the house, do not plant trees close to your house. This makes an easy way for these rodents to climb up and enter your home using the attic or roof. Plant trees at a minimum of 15 feet from your the house. It is best to store your food in air-tight containers. Pests can easily bite through bags or boxes that most foods usually come in. Your dry goods need to be kept in sealed bins. This method prevents pests from entering your food, and it always keeps your food fresh for a longer period of time. You can get rid of the bugs and pests that are plaguing you. Mosquitoes can be eliminated by removing hospitable environments. Get rid of standing water. Mosquitoes breed in tiny plots of water, so beware. Adding shredded steel wool to wood putty and using this mixture to fill any suspicious holes is effective against rodents. Be careful of using poison if you own a dog, cat or other pet. If pets touch dead or sick rodents, they will be exposed to poison as well. If you have kids, it is likewise inappropriate to use these poisons in your home. They'll think the pellets are candy.
